A Drafter in this position will be responsible for preparing a variety of engineering drawings, revising drawings, and maintaining parts lists. The selected candidate must be competent in aspects of engineering drawings depicting mechanical product details, assemblies, and outlines. Duties will include model creation, view depiction, generation of proper nomenclature, and the application of geometric dimensioning and tolerancing (GD&T). Ultimately, our Drafters have the responsibility to accurately document the components within the product with detailed dimensioned drawings to support the manufacture of the individual parts and assembly of the product.
To accurately document the product, Drafters must understand the function of the part/assembly, which features must be used as functional datums, as well as each part's relationship with the rest of the assembly. Drafters create all necessary views required to fully dimension the part/assembly using the appropriate ANSI standards and following GD&T methodologies to support accurate tolerance build up analysis.
The selected candidate will be expected to conform to Collins' norms for the order and methodologies used inproduct documentation so that the documented design can be reviewed, analyzed, and released in a manner consistent with established practice. In this position as a Master Tech, the candidate will have additional responsibilities to coach and mentor new and less experienced drafting personnel supporting our team on these established practices.
